I'm interested in Astronomy since 1972. In the last three years, my interest on spectroscopy become ever larger.
Than I have owned an ALPY and was infected ;-) I started to get interested in variable stars and there special spectra.
But it requires more dispersion and the next step was a spectrograph with higher resolution. I saw the L200 by Ken Harrison, built under Licence from JTW Astronomy in Netherlands and ordered one.
My actual equipment is housed in a shed with roll off roof in my backyard in a small village near Peine. SQM-L says mag 6.1 in good nights.
Main optic is a Meade SC 14", sitting on an old fashion ALT7 AD mount, driven by a Pulsar2. My science cams are ST10XME on L200 and ST2000XE on ALPY.
Other optics: 5" FH with PST or Herschelkeil, 4" FH (Unitron), 80mm APO, 60mm FH (Unitron). Gratings L200: 300/600/1200/1800
